Understanding S&P 500 Sector ETFs: Opportunities and Risks

Sector-specific Exchange Traded Funds (ETFs) tracking the movements of various sectors within the S&P 500 offer investors diversification to specific industries. These ETFs can provide opportunities for capital appreciation by capitalizing on the momentum of booming sectors. However, it's essential to understand the inherent risks associated with sector-specific investments.

Factors such as global shifts, political changes, and operational forces can negatively impact the returns of sector ETFs.

A well-diversified portfolio often includes a mix of sector ETFs to minimize risk and maximize potential returns. It's critical for investors to conduct thorough due diligence before allocating capital to any sector ETF, considering their investment objectives, risk appetite, and investment timeframe.
